位置: 编程技术 - 正文

JavaScript基本语法学习教程(JavaScript基本语法与页面对象的应用)

编辑:rootadmin

推荐整理分享JavaScript基本语法学习教程(JavaScript基本语法与页面对象的应用),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:javascript基本语句,javascript基本语句,Javascript基本语法,JavaScript基本语法规则,JavaScript基本语法有哪些,Javascript基本语法,javascript基本语法遵循的标准,JavaScript基本语法有哪些,内容如对您有帮助,希望把文章链接给更多的朋友!

Javascript的基本概念

i. javascript语言是网页中广泛使用的一种脚本语言。

ii. Javascript语言的特点:

1. 由Netscape公司开发,基于对象和事件驱动并具有一定安全性的脚本语言。 2. 特点:

a) Javascript是一种脚本语言,同时也是一种解释性语言;b) Javascript是靠浏览器中的javascript解释器来运行的,与操作环境没有关系;c) 在javascript中,采用的是不太严格的数据类型,这样的俄好处是在定义或使用数据的时候可以更加方便,但也带来了容易混淆的问题;d) Javascript是一种基于对象的语言,这样就可以自己创建对象,并运用自己所创建的对象中的属性和方法制作出许多功能来;e) Javascript的主要作用是让网页动起来,同时也存在这一定的交互;f) Javascript具有安全性,不允许用户访问本地硬盘,不允许对网络中的文档进行修改或删除,这样就能有效地防止数据丢失以及恶意修改。 g) 示例: HTML文件内置脚本

JavaScript 语句

JavaScript 语句向浏览器发出的命令。语句的作用是告诉浏览器该做什么。

分号 ;

分号用于分隔 JavaScript 语句。

通常我们在每条可执行的语句结尾添加分号。

使用分号的另一用处是在一行中编写多条语句。

提示:您也可能看到不带有分号的案例。

在 JavaScript 中,用分号来结束语句是可选的。

JavaScript 代码

JavaScript 代码(或者只有 JavaScript)是 JavaScript 语句的序列。

浏览器会按照编写顺序来执行每条语句。

JavaScript 代码块

JavaScript 语句通过代码块的形式进行组合。

块由左花括号开始,由右花括号结束。

块的作用是使语句序列一起执行。

JavaScript 函数是将语句组合在块中的典型例子。

下面的例子将运行可操作两个 HTML 元素的函数:

JavaScript 对大小写敏感

JavaScript 对大小写是敏感的。

当编写 JavaScript 语句时,请留意是否关闭大小写切换键。

JavaScript基本语法学习教程(JavaScript基本语法与页面对象的应用)

函数 getElementById 与 getElementbyID 是不同的。

同样,变量 myVariable 与 MyVariable 也是不同的。

JavaScript 注释

JavaScript 不会执行注释。

我们可以添加注释来对 JavaScript 进行解释,或者提高代码的可读性。

单行注释以 // 开头。

JavaScript 多行注释

多行注释以 /* 开始,以 */ 结尾。

JavaScript 变量

与代数一样,JavaScript 变量可用于存放值(比如 x=2)和表达式(比如 z=x+y)。

变量可以使用短名称(比如 x 和 y),也可以使用描述性更好的名称(比如 age, sum, totalvolume)。

&#;变量必须以字母开头

&#;变量也能以 $ 和 _ 符号开头(不过我们不推荐这么做)

&#;变量名称对大小写敏感(y 和 Y 是不同的变量)

提示:JavaScript 语句和 JavaScript 变量都对大小写敏感。

JavaScript 数据类型

JavaScript 变量还能保存其他数据类型,比如文本值 (name="Bill Gates")。

在 JavaScript 中,类似 "Bill Gates" 这样一条文本被称为字符串。

JavaScript 变量有很多种类型,但是现在,我们只关注数字和字符串。

当您向变量分配文本值时,应该用双引号或单引号包围这个值。

当您向变量赋的值是数值时,不要使用引号。如果您用引号包围数值,该值会被作为文本来处理。

JavaScript 计时事件

通过使用 JavaScript,我们有能力作到在一个设定的时间间隔之后来执行代码,而不是在函数被调用后立即执行。我们称之为计时事件。

在 JavaScritp 中使用计时事件是很容易的,两个关键方法是:

setTimeout()未来的某时执行代码

clearTimeout()取消setTimeout()

通过以上内容给大家介绍了javascript基本语法相关知识,希望对大家今后工作学习有所帮助。

javascript检测flash插件是否被禁用的方法 本文实例讲述了javascript检测flash插件是否被禁用的方法。分享给大家供大家参考,具体如下:!doctypehtmlhtmllang="en"headmetacharset="UTF-8"metaname="Generator"content="

js实现input密码框提示信息的方法(附html5实现方法) 本文实例讲述了js实现input密码框提示信息的方法。分享给大家供大家参考,具体如下:今天我们主管说要在密码框加入个"请输入密码"的提示信息,第一

浏览器环境下JavaScript脚本加载与执行探析之defer与async特性 defer和async特性相信是很多JavaScript开发者"熟悉而又不熟悉"的两个特性,从字面上来看,二者的功能很好理解,分别是"延迟脚本"和"异步脚本"的作用。然

标签: JavaScript基本语法与页面对象的应用

本文链接地址:https://www.jiuchutong.com/biancheng/383805.html 转载请保留说明!

上一篇:JavaScript对象参数的引用传递(js对象的constructor)

下一篇:javascript检测flash插件是否被禁用的方法(flash怎么测试当前场景)

  • 企业的罚款支出包括违约金吗
  • 主营业务成本借方表示什么意思
  • 无形资产多摊销了怎么办
  • 未分配利润分配顺序
  • 收取职工工会会费收据
  • 旅游业一般纳税人
  • 进项抵扣用不完怎么处理
  • 行政单位利息收入是非税收入吗
  • 代开增值税票普票专票税点一样吗
  • 社会组织属于非法人组织吗为什么
  • 罚没收入属于
  • 商业折扣的纳税影响
  • 上个月普通发票怎么作废
  • 交通费补贴报销的会计分录怎么做?
  • 商贸企业涉税问题
  • 商场预付卡是什么意思
  • 产品销售员
  • 行政事业单位培训伙食补助报销规定
  • 使用人民币进行石油贸易结算
  • 进项税额有哪些明细科目
  • 电子承兑必须对账吗
  • 营改增后租金如何交税
  • 小规模企业可以开电子专用发票吗
  • 专用发票的税票号码看哪里?
  • 7月1日所有公司发票系统需要升级,办公用品发票买什么开什么
  • 发票的开具时效为
  • 每季度财务报表
  • 招待费进项税能抵扣嘛
  • 成品油生产企业税务风险
  • 购买活动赠品会计分录
  • 机动车抵扣联是什么
  • 损益类科目的借方是增加还是减少
  • 购货方销售退回怎么做账
  • linux用途是什么
  • macbook无限输入z
  • 分级核算下的建议怎么写
  • 公司比赛奖金计入什么科目
  • php数组的类型有哪些
  • 在申报季度企业所得税时,残疾人工资可以加计扣除吗
  • php获取数组的值
  • 2023年顶会、顶刊SNN相关论文----------持续更新中
  • 月末账务处理流程分录例题
  • 微信小程序开发平台
  • 独立核算的分公司注销时账面怎么处理
  • 交通运输增值税专票
  • 帝国cms视频教程
  • 增值税小规模纳税人适用3%征收率
  • 织梦发布文章栏目怎么不显示
  • 年金终值系数表值系数
  • 免税收入和不征税收入有何区别
  • 企业不计提固定资产损失
  • 企业所得税季度申报表季度平均值
  • 专票要写开户行和账号
  • 会计凭证销毁年限
  • 未开票收入怎么申报增值税
  • 车间拆除施工方案
  • 开票给子公司的流程
  • 收购企业如何做账务处理
  • 跨年的个人所得税可以更正吗
  • 实例讲解液化滤镜瘦身
  • win7 64位系统关机按钮不见了怎么找回 win7关机按钮设置步骤
  • 怎样u盘安装系统软件
  • secbizsrv.exe是什么程序
  • 退休后归什么部门管
  • ubuntu 命令行修改用户密码
  • 为什么win8系统的键盘输入不了字
  • 微软十周年
  • 怎么打开windows移动中心
  • Android setVisibility的总结~
  • python编写人工智能
  • perl 采集入库脚本分享
  • perl fileparse
  • Unity3D游戏开发标准教程
  • mongodb python
  • vim合并两个文件
  • js function函数
  • 大征期和小征期的区别
  • 个人工资扣税标准计算
  • 贵州省地方税务局历任纪检组长马平
  • 汽车维修费税率是13还是6
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设